A Connecticut-licensed salesperson, Rachel, posts a property listing on Instagram using her personal account. The post includes the property address, photos, asking price, and her personal cell phone number, but she identifies herself only as 'Rachel, Real Estate Expert' without mentioning her broker, Summit Realty CT. Under CREC advertising rules, which of the following is accurate?

Correct Answer

A) Rachel's post violates Connecticut advertising rules by failing to identify her supervising broker

Connecticut advertising regulations require that all advertising by a licensee — regardless of the platform — must clearly identify the supervising broker or brokerage firm. Rachel's Instagram post is real estate advertising because it promotes a specific property for sale with contact information. Omitting Summit Realty CT's name is a violation of CREC advertising rules under CGS § 20-329, regardless of whether the platform is personal or commercial.
